Hall of Fame offensive lineman Lou Creekmur, who starred on the Detroit Lions' three NFL championship teams of the 1950s, died Sunday. He was 82. The Lions said Creekmur, in failing health in recent years, died at University Hospital in Tamarac, Florida. Creekmur played for the Lions from 1950-59, mostly at left tackle.
